Emission Performance Warranty
Some states and/or local jurisdictions have established
periodic vehicle Inspection and Maintenance (I/M)
programs to encourage proper maintenance of your
vehicle. If an EPA-approved I/M program is enforced in
your area you may also be eligible for Emission
Performance Warranty coverage when all of the
following three conditions are met:
The vehicle has been maintained and operated in
accordance with the instructions for proper
maintenance and use set forth in the owner's
manual supplied with your vehicle.
The vehicle fails an EPA-approved I/M test during
the emission warranty period.
The failure results, or will result, in the owner of
the vehicle having to bear a penalty or other
sanctions (including the denial of the right to use
the vehicle) under local, state, or federal law.
If all these conditions are met, GM warrants that your
dealer will replace, repair, or adjust to GM specifications,
at no charge to you, any of the parts listed under the
"Emission Warranty Parts List" later in this section which
may be necessary to cause your vehicle to conform to the
applicable emission standards. Non-GM parts labeled
"Certified to EPA Standards" are covered by the
Emission Performance Warranty.

2. California Emission Control Warranty

This section outlines the emission warranties that
General Motors provides for your vehicle in accordance
with the California Air Resources Board. Defects in
material or workmanship in GM emission parts may also
be covered under the New Vehicle Limited Warranty
Bumper-to-Bumper coverage. There may be additional
coverage on GM diesel engine vehicles. In any case,
the warranty with the broadest coverage applies.
This warranty applies if your vehicle meets both of the
following requirements:
Your vehicle is registered in California or other
states adopting California emission and
warranty regulations*:
is certified for sale in California as indicated on the
vehicle's emission control information label.
* Currently MA and VT only. Note: NY and ME have
adopted California emission regulations, but not
California warranty regulations. The Federal Emissions
Control Warranty applies in NY and ME.
